Understanding Ibogaine
Ibogaine is a unique psychedelic compound traditionally used in spiritual ceremonies by the Bwiti tribe. It has gained traction for treating addiction, particularly opioid dependence. Users often report profound insights and clarity regarding their addictions during therapy. Neurobiological Mechanism
Ibogaine’s interaction with the brain’s neurochemistry is one of its most intriguing aspects. It affects multiple neurotransmitter systems, including serotonin, dopamine, and glutamate, potentially resetting the brain’s reward pathways often hijacked by addiction.
Neurogenesis and Brain Plasticity
Emerging studies indicate that Ibogaine may promote neurogenesis, particularly in the hippocampus, which is essential for memory and learning. Enhanced neurogenesis can lead to improved cognitive function and emotional regulation, while increased brain plasticity allows individuals to develop healthier coping strategies.
Expanding Potential: Parkinson’s, Multiple Sclerosis, and TBI
Recent research has begun exploring Ibogaine’s potential beyond addiction treatment. Preliminary findings suggest it may be effective for neurodegenerative conditions like Parkinson’s disease and multiple sclerosis (MS), as well as traumatic brain injuries (TBI).
Parkinson’s Disease
In Parkinson’s, the death of dopamine-producing neurons leads to motor control issues. Ibogaine’s ability to stimulate neurogenesis and modulate dopamine levels may slow disease progression and alleviate symptoms, with some patients reporting improvements in motor function.
Multiple Sclerosis
For multiple sclerosis, characterized by immune-mediated damage to the central nervous system, Ibogaine might aid in repairing damaged neurons and promoting myelin regeneration. Its neuroprotective and anti-inflammatory properties could offer new therapeutic pathways for MS patients.
Traumatic Brain Injuries
For individuals with traumatic brain injuries, Ibogaine’s potential to enhance brain plasticity and promote neurogenesis may support recovery and rehabilitation, providing a better chance of regaining lost functions.
